Synopsis of El monasterio
El monasterio es una novela histórica escrita por Sir Walter Scott, publicada en 1974 por Círculo de Amigos de la Historia. La historia se desarrolla en la Escocia del siglo XVI y sigue las vidas de los hermanos Glendinning, mientras se ven envueltos en las intrigas políticas y religiosas de la época. La novela explora temas de fe, lealtad y el choque entre las viejas tradiciones y las nuevas ideas.

Walter Scott
Sir Walter Scott, 1st Baronet, was a Scottish novelist, poet and historian. Many of his works remain classics of European and Scottish literature. He is known for his Waverley novels (1814–1831), which were, for nearly a century, among the most popular and widely read novels in Europe. He is also known for his narrative poems Marmion (1808) and The Lady of the Lake (1810). He greatly influenced European and American literature.
